A tetraazaporphyrin with an intense, broad near-IR band

Victor N. Nemykin、Nagao Kobayashi2001-01-01Chemical Communications

A tetraazaporphyrin (TAP) prepared by condensation of 1-ferrocenyl-1,2,2-tricyanoethylene in the presence of magnesium shows an intense, broad near-IR band in the 700–1300 nm region, which may be ascribed to charge-transfer transitions from the ferrocenyl moiety (substituents) to the TAP ligand.

Preparation of polycyclodextrin hollow spheres by templating gold nanoparticles

Li Sun、Richard M. Crooks、Victor Chechik2001-01-01Chemical Communications

Oxidation of gold nanoparticles protected by thiolated β-cyclodextrin molecules, leads to formation of water-soluble polycyclodextrin nanocapsules held together by S–S bonds.
